Haoxinying Analemma
Due to Earth's tilted axis and slightly elliptical orbit, the Sun is never seen in the same position at noon in Haoxinying. Throughout the year, it slowly traces this figure-eight:
Move along the curve to read the Sun's altitude and azimuth for any day of the year in Haoxinying.
Over the year, the 12:00 Sun swings between just 25.3° above the horizon (around Dec 23) and 71.1° (around Jun 17) in Haoxinying. The smaller loop sits at the top, the signature of a Northern Hemisphere analemma. Notice the whole figure leans east of the meridian: over Haoxinying the Sun reaches its highest point between 12:16 and 12:47 depending on the time of year, but never at 12:00.

Why does the figure look wider here than in the sky view above?
Both draw the same data, but with different conventions. The sky view uses the same scale on both axes, so it shows the analemma with its true proportions, as a camera would capture it: about 47° tall and only a few degrees wide. This chart, like most technical analemma diagrams, stretches each axis independently to fill the plot, expanding the narrow azimuth range several times so its day-to-day variation can actually be read. Also, azimuth is not sky distance: near the zenith, one degree of azimuth spans much less than one degree across the sky, which further widens the figure in this representation.
